1. A method for delivering a self-expanding prosthetic heart valve in a native valve annulus, the method comprising:

  • percutaneously introducing a prosthetic heart valve mounted on a distal end portion of a delivery apparatus into a patient'"'"'s vasculature, the distal end portion of the delivery apparatus comprising a delivery sheath having a proximal end coupled to a distal end portion of an elongate, flexible torque shaft which extends into the vasculature, a second shaft extending between the torque shaft and the delivery sheath, the prosthetic heart valve mounted within the delivery sheath in a radially compressed state;

    advancing the prosthetic heart valve through the vasculature to a proximity of a native valve;

    positioning the prosthetic heart valve within a native valve annulus;

    rotating the torque shaft in a first direction to retract the delivery sheath relative to the second shaft to expose the prosthetic heart valve;

    allowing the prosthetic heart valve to radially self-expand in the native valve annulus, thereby delivering the self-expanding prosthetic heart valve;

    releasing the expanded prosthetic heart valve from the delivery apparatus; and

    removing the delivery apparatus from the patient.
